Transaction 820abe89dc820e925150a0341371059d3b4081a11c857de967f9b10a0e903c31
1 Input
1 Output
-
820abe89dc820e925150a0341371059d3b4081a11c857de967f9b10a0e903c31:0
- value
- 1327810
- script pubkey
- OP_0 OP_PUSHBYTES_20 858140b9254b2048f422638aabd975dad37352bf
- address
- bc1qskq5pwf9fvsy3apzvw92hkt4mtfhx54lt0xqsz